Our last trip was before FP+ was implemented, and lines for all attractions were significantly longer than we had experienced in the past during the same time of year.

IMHO it's a coincidence that FP+ was implemented at the same time that more people are vacationing in the parks. More people make for longer wait times across the board.

It does seem to be harder than it used to be to predict crowd levels based on the time of year. I've seen reports from this past Christmas season, traditionally one of the most crowded times of year, that people were pleasantly surprised this year with wait times. So who knows?
